Yonkers lifeguard laid to rest
Friends and family paid their final respects to John Crimmins at the Immaculate Conception Church in Tuckahoe Thursday.
Crimmins, 22, drowned over the Fourth of July weekend after he suffered a seizure in the water at the Jersey Shore.
Crimmins was a lifeguard at Lake Isle Country Club in Eastchester and the stepson of Yonkers Schools Superintendent Michael Yazurlo.
He was an avid swimmer and had even participated in Swim Across America to raise money for cancer research in his uncle's honor.
